Friends Of Lapham Peak Unit
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| 179,878 | 164,194 | 15,684 | 18.7 | 0% |
| 2020 | 285,462 | 62,147 | 223,315 | 92.9 | 0% |
| 2021 | 261,087 | 147,103 | 113,984 | 49.1 | 0% |
| 2022 | 835,561 | 209,784 | 625,777 | 69.4 | 0% |
| 2023 | 455,030 | 126,083 | 328,947 | 147.3 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$328,947 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 147.3 months of spending, up from 18.7 in 2019. Staff pay was 0% of spending. $987,622 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
